FAQs

How should I store leftover golden sticky apricot pudding with crunchy walnuts?

Store le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days, or in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. Reheat gently in the microwave before serving.

Can this recipe be made gluten-free?

Absolutely. You can substitute the all-purpose flour with a 1:1 gluten-free baking blend. Ensure the blend contains xanthan gum for the best structure.

Golden Sticky Apricot Pudding with Crunchy Walnuts


5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

  • Total Time: 65 minutes
  • Yield: 8 servings 1x

Description

A moist, golden pudding packed with sweet apricots and topped with a sticky glaze and crunchy walnuts.


Ingredients

Scale

1 cup dried apricots, chopped and rehydrated
1/2 cup walnuts, roughly chopped
1 cup all-purpose flour
1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
3/4 cup granulated sugar
2 large eggs
1 tsp vanilla extract
1 tsp baking powder
1/4 cup apricot jam (for glaze)
2 tbsp honey or maple syrup


Instructions

Step 1: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ease an 8-inch square baking dish.
Step 2: Cream together the softened butter and sugar until the mixture is light and fluffy.
Step 3: Beat in the eggs one at a time, followed by the vanilla extract, ensuring the mixture is smooth.
Step 4: Sift the flour and baking powder together, then gently fold into the wet ingredients.
Step 5: Fold in the chopped apricots and half of the walnuts until evenly distributed.
Step 6: Spread the batter into the prepared dish and sprinkle the remaining walnuts on top.
Step 7: Bake for 40-45 minutes or until a sk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
Step 8: While baking, warm the apricot jam and honey in a small pan to create the sticky glaze.
Step 9: Pour the warm glaze over the pudding immediately after removing it from the oven.

Notes

For extra moisture, soak your apricots in orange liqueur instead of juice.
